- UXO Avoidance
Anomaly avoidance
is a combination of techniques used by UXO personnel at sites with known
or suspected OE contamination. The purpose of this service is to avoid
any potential surface UXO and any subsurface anomalies. UXO avoidance
usually occurs at mixed hazard sites when HTRW investigations must occur
prior to the conduct of an OE removal action. Intrusive investigation
of anomalies is not conducted during UXO avoidance operations.
The level of UXO
avoidance support required will vary with the level of activities occurring
on a site; multiple activities will require multiple UXO avoidance support.
A UXO Avoidance Team usually consists of at least two personnel: a UXO
Supervisor and a UXO Specialist. However, the exact crew composition
is task dependent.
OER
can provide UXO avoidance services for non-UXO personnel during the
following tasks:
- Site Visits
- Collection of
Soil Samples
- Collection of
Water Samples
- Land Survey Activities
- Utility Installation
